Transaction 43f50eb5673f1b6e4409ac77e993ab51488bc261adda27a50ead359a28eda504

1 Input
2 Outputs
  • 43f50eb5673f1b6e4409ac77e993ab51488bc261adda27a50ead359a28eda504:0
  • value  3419500
    address  18EMSk26u6KB4YuRGGjVt5ayK7MvWZW61V
  • 43f50eb5673f1b6e4409ac77e993ab51488bc261adda27a50ead359a28eda504:1
  • value  6518015
    address  1JZVyJLSdtHuu5dhG6mkrsaGzAcb5oiPbg